About Me

My name is Emily, married with two children. I finished my O levels in 2009 and I could not go further to college since I lacked fees for the same. I then resolved to do some small business of buying and selling of cereals before I got married.
Though this business was once in a while I managed to survive with the profits I made for my upkeep.

My Business

I restarted my business of buying maize and beans late 2013 because I realized that my customers had started looking for my goods. Buying of maize on season especially November - December is usually favourable since the farmers are selling at a lower prices compared to the other months of the year. Since my county is favourable for maize and beans I found out that dealing with these two commodities will not give me a lot of stress. Note that I need not to go far, I just buy at my home and customers just bring their produce to my door step.
I stock my maize and beans until the time when the prices have hiked up. For beans I usually wait until April when farmers will be looking for seeds, (initial price of 90kgs is at Ksh. 4500 while the price I sell is Ksh. 6500 i.e a profit of Ksh. 2000)
At times I sell them to nearby secondary schools for consumption, I don't incur any transport because they come for them. For the maize the initial price is Ksh. 2000 and I sell a bag(90kg) at Ksh. 3,000 thus a profit of Ksh. 1000.
The challenge which I face is the finance to buy more cereals because at times I receive a lot of bags but cash do normally limit my buying.
My profits I make from my business are usually used to reinvest in it, and also meet the other needs like paying school fees for my first born daughter.

Loan Proposal

Upon getting money from Zidisha team ,I will expand on cultivation of potatoes ,cabbage and onions on my small farm thus satisfying the needs of my regular customers next door. It is in this concept that I would be able to feed cloth and educate my two children who are now in nursery school nearby
